Abstract

The invention discloses a method and a controller for preventing automobile spontaneous combustion. The method comprises that: the prior automobile electrical-apparatus control system is adopted; a voltage-variable relay which is started as soon as electrical apparatus is short-circuited and the voltage drops is designed on a power bus of the prior automobile electrical-apparatus control system; the voltage-variable relay detects of the electrical apparatus and lines of a whole automobile in real time; when the electrical apparatus or a wire is short-circuited and the voltage is in an unstabledropping state, the voltage-variable relay outputs a group of relatively stable power supplied to an alarm system and an outage operating system so as to achieve the aims of protecting the electricalapparatus and the lines and preventing the occurrence of automobile spontaneous combustion. The invention has the advantages that the controller is connected with an automobile circuit in a conditionwithout changing the prior automobile lines, has a detecting-monitoring system capable of monitoring the states of electrical-apparatus lines in real time, performs intelligent recognition, voice-sound-light alarming and whole-automobile centralized control, is simple and effective in operation of controlling automobile spontaneous combustion, and instantly gives sound-light alarms in case of short circuits of the electrical-apparatus lines so as to effectively control situation in time and prevent the electrical-apparatus lines from burning down and avoid automobile spontaneous combustion.

Description

technical field [0001] The invention relates to an automobile spontaneous combustion protection technology, in particular to an automobile spontaneous combustion prevention method and a controller. Background technique [0002] The culprit of spontaneous combustion in a car is caused by a short circuit of electrical appliances or wires. When a short circuit occurs in electrical appliances or lines, the current in the line increases sharply instantly, and a steady stream of current passes through the short circuit point. At this time, the core of the wire turns red from heat, and the wire sheath is quickly ignited to form an open flame. 98% of the items in the car The above are flammable materials, which will burn immediately when exposed to an open flame, and will quickly cause a fire.
